Lead ML Engineer, Distributed Systems - Visa Research
- Palo Alto, CA, USA
Common Purpose, Uncommon Opportunity. Everyone at Visa works with one goal in mind – making sure that Visa is the best way to pay and be paid, for everyone everywhere. This is our global vision and the common purpose that unites the entire Visa team. As a global payments technology company, tech is at the heart of what we do. CyberSource, a Visa company, has been and continues to be a pioneer within the e-Commerce Payment Management world. Our VisaNet network is capable of handling over 65,000 transaction messages per second for people and businesses around the world, enabling them to use digital currency instead of cash and checks.
We are also global advocates for financial inclusion, working with partners around the world to help those who lack access to financial services join the global economy. Visa’s sponsorships, including the Olympics and FIFA™ World Cup, celebrate teamwork, diversity, and excellence throughout the world. If you have a passion to make a difference in the lives of people around the world, Visa offers an uncommon opportunity to build a strong, thriving career. Visa is fueled by our team of talented employees who continuously raise the bar on delivering the convenience and security of digital currency to people all over the world. Join our team and
find out how Visa is everywhere you want to be.
“Visa will consider for employment qualified applicants with criminal histories in a manner consistent with the requirements of Article 49 of the San Francisco Police Code.”
As a Lead Engineer, you will work closely with our world-class research team to build production ready large scale software. This role represents an exciting opportunity to make key contributions to Visa's strategic vision as a world-leading data-driven company. The successful candidate must have proven track record in building distributed systems from the ground up. The successful candidate will be a self-starter comfortable with ambiguity, with strong attention to detail, and excellent collaboration skills.
- Design and implement efficient and scalable distributed systems
- Lead a team of software engineers
- Develop proof-of-concept prototype with fast iteration and experimentation
- Develop and maintain software design documentation, test cases, and performance evaluation
- Works within an agile software engineering methodology and collaborative team development architecture
- 8+ years of building distributed systems
- MS in computer science or related field
- Expert knowledge in building machine learning models
- Strong skills in C++ and Java
- Experience with big data technologies such as Hadoop
- Experience leading a software development team or software project
- Ability to communicate and work within a team
All your information will be kept confidential according to EEO guidelines.